Rep. Bob Filner (D-CA) has introduced legislation, HR 329, that would amend the Department of Veterans Affairs Health Care Programs Enhancement Act of 2001 to require the provision of chiropractic care and services to veterans at all Department of Veterans Affairs medical centers.
This important legislation would:
- Extend veterans' access to in-facility chiropractic services by requiring the expansion of chiropractic personnel requirements to "not fewer than 75 medical centers by not later than December 31, 2012, and at all medical centers by not later than December 31, 2014."
- Expand Rehabilitative Services to include chiropractic services,
- Include periodic and preventative chiropractic examinations and services.
